"Renegade " is a trim package. It came with various things in different years.
Roll bar, aluminum slot wheels, White spoke wheels, Tape stripe package, Better seats, Upgraded steering wheel, but it won't be on the title.

The first years for the Renagade had a fully boxed in frame and heavy duty suspension also. It was in 1970 and 1971. Larado was always meant to be a chrome dress up package with the Renagade being the tougher version but with everything else in the 70's it got watered down to nothing but stickers and do-dads.
